Abstract
A rhodium(III)-catalyzed redox-neutral C-H and C-C bond activation reaction of aryl oximes and CF3-substituted imidoyl sulfoxonium ylides (TFISYs) has been described, producing a wide variety of N-(2-cyanoaryl)-3-(trifluoromethyl)isoquinolin-1(2H)-imines in moderate to excellent yields. The transformation might involve a consecutive C(sp2)–H bond activation, intramolecular spiro-cyclization, C-C bond activation and N-O bond cleavage sequence. This developed protocol provides a direct entry to diverse trifluoromethyl and nitrile-containing heterocycles with the generation of water and dimethyl sulfoxide as by-products.

Advanced Synthesis & Catalysis (ASC) is the leading primary journal in organic, organometallic, and applied chemistry.
The high impact of ASC can be attributed to the unique focus of the journal, which publishes exciting new results from academic and industrial labs on efficient, practical, and environmentally friendly organic synthesis. While homogeneous, heterogeneous, organic, and enzyme catalysis are key technologies to achieve green synthesis, significant contributions to the same goal by synthesis design, reaction techniques, flow chemistry, and continuous processing, multiphase catalysis, green solvents, catalyst immobilization, and recycling, separation science, and process development are also featured in ASC.
